In a shocking incident in Dehradun, Uttarakhand, a hidden camera was discovered in the women’s bathroom of the well-known Anandam restaurant. The camera was reportedly installed by a restaurant employee, leading to his immediate arrest. However, the official statement from the police on this has been awaited. 

Employee Arrested for Invasion of Privacy

The accused, identified as Vinod, a staff member at the restaurant, had allegedly been recording footage from the women’s bathroom. According to reports, Vinod cleverly concealed his mobile phone by placing it upside down on a broken section of the false ceiling in the bathroom. This strategic positioning allowed the camera to capture everything without raising suspicion.

Evidence Found on Mobile Device

According to the media reports, during the investigation, police has discovered multiple bathroom clips on Vinod’s mobile phone, providing concrete evidence of his involvement in this heinous act. The discovery has caused outrage among patrons and the local community, raising serious concerns about privacy and safety in public places.

The incident has sparked widespread outrage, with many calling for stricter measures to ensure such violations do not occur in the future.
